  • Hi sorry to hear about your miscarriage, hope you're doing ok.

    The answer unfortunately is how long is a piece of string.

    With my 1st MC, I bled for 7 weeks lightly.

    With my 2nd I bled for a week before I had a D&C (I had a MMC with bleeding following, but there was no way I was going through another 7 weeks of bleeding).

    With my 3rd I MCed really early on but still bled for over 3 weeks.

    I hope it stops soon for you.

  • GB, I'm sorry to hear it's dragging on. I just wanted it over with, and I'm sure you do too.

    However I can tell you the op was fine for me. I had to wait hours to go down to theatre, but once I was back up I was home within a few hours. The pain wasn't bad especially after I got home, and the bleeding stopped within days. I really wish with hindsight I'd had it done with the 1st MC, rather than toughing it out, as the weeks of bleeding were much tougher emotionally and physically than the op was with the 2nd.
